Safe Cleaning Techniques for Lenses & Sensors
Never apply direct pressure to a camera sensor, as the protective glass is exceptionally fragile and prone to permanent streaking. Always start with a low-pressure air blower to dislodge loose debris before introducing any suction or contact-based cleaning tools. If particles remain, use a specialized, clean-room approved pen, and apply only the lightest, most deliberate movements.
Work in a sheltered environment, such as the inside of a tent or a vehicle, to minimize the introduction of new airborne dust during the process. Keep your hands clean and try to hold the camera body downward so that gravity assists in pulling loose debris away from the sensor. Consistency is key; performing a quick cleaning check every few days is safer than attempting a major cleaning after weeks of accumulation.
Using Valves to Clean Hydration Bladders
To properly clean a hydration bladder, use a dedicated flow regulator to flush an anti-bacterial solution through the entire tube length. This process clears the biofilm that naturally builds up in the crevices of the bite valve, which is a common site for bacteria growth. High-pressure water can sometimes damage the seal of the bladder, so always use a valve that limits output to a steady, controlled stream.
After cleaning, use the valve to draw air through the tube, which helps to accelerate the drying process. A damp, dark tube is a recipe for mold, so ensuring the internal pathway is completely dry is as important as the cleaning itself. If the valve allows, disconnect the tube from the bladder between trips to ensure maximum airflow for drying.
Care & Maintenance for Your Suction Tools
Cleaning tools require their own maintenance schedule to remain effective; always rinse valves after each use to prevent residue buildup from hardening. Check the O-rings and seals on your valves regularly, as these are the most common points of failure for suction-based devices. If a seal looks cracked or dry, apply a tiny amount of food-grade silicone lubricant to keep it supple and airtight.
Store your valves in a dedicated, dust-proof pouch rather than throwing them loose into a pack pocket. Dirt and grit trapped inside a valve can end up transferring directly into your clean gear the next time you use it. Treat your maintenance tools with the same care as your primary gear, and they will continue to perform reliably for years to come.
